Page.MapPath(String) Method

Definition

Retrieves the physical path that a virtual path, either absolute or relative, or an application-relative path maps to.

C#
public string MapPath(string virtualPath);

Parameters

virtualPath
String

A String that represents the virtual path.

Returns

The physical path associated with the virtual path or application-relative path.

Examples

The following example uses the MapPath method to obtain the physical path of a subfolder. It then appends the file name that is read from the Text property of a TextBox control. The result is the absolute physical path to that file.

C#
String fileNameString = this.MapPath(subFolder.Text);
fileNameString += "\\" + fileNameTextBox.Text;

Remarks

Caution

The MapPath property can potentially contain sensitive information about the hosting environment. The return value should not be displayed to users.
